Outsourcing with Measurable Results
Add CSR Value
Go above and beyond an office clearance and turn these redundant items into an opportunity to demonstrate CSR. We’ll provide a report of each donation and provide a commissioned film on larger projects.
NIL Recycling Costs
It makes financial sense to do the right thing. For every item that’s suitable for redistribution to charities and schools, your customers’ save on recycling charges. One customer saved £50,000 on a single project.
Offset CO2 Emissions
By choosing to redistribute, each project reduces land area required to assimilate solid waste, as well as reduce landfill greenhouse emissions. We provide carbon calculations for every project.
